The final price for impact windows depends on several variables specific to your home. The biggest factors include the total number of openings you need to cover, the style of the windows, and the specific glass thickness required for your local building codes. Opting for specialized frame materials or custom sizes will naturally push your investment higher compared to standard configurations. Additionally, the complexity of the installation process—such as the condition of your existing frames or the height of your home—plays a major role in the budget. Summer heat makes the energy efficiency of impact windows highly noticeable. High-performance glass helps keep your interior cool by blocking intense solar heat, which can take the load off your air conditioning system. If you find your home struggling to stay cool, upgrading your windows now provides an immediate benefit in comfort and utility savings throughout the hottest months.

An impact window features a strong, shatter-resistant interlayer between two panes of glass, designed to prevent breakage from high winds and flying debris. Even if the glass cracks, it remains largely intact, stopping wind and water from entering your home. They offer superior protection and security. They are built for durability.
Some potential drawbacks include a higher upfront cost compared to standard windows and a slightly darker tint that some might notice. However, the enhanced security, protection against severe weather, and potential for reduced insurance premiums are significant advantages.
